Here are other steps you can follow to bring your pet home safely:

  • Look around your neighbourhood right away. Check with neighbours, the mail carrier and children playing in the area. Ask neighbours to check their garage, under their deck, shed and greenhouse, etc.
  • Visit the shelter as soon as you can. You can identify your pet quicker than we can do it based on a description.
  • Call vet clinics in your area to ask if your animal has been brought in injured or sick.
  • Check Lost and Found sites on the Internet. Found pets are often listed on sites such as Kijiji, so be sure to check them often.
  • Place an ad in the Lost and Found section of your local newspaper.
  • Create a poster with a photo and description of your pet. Put the poster up around your neighbourhood and deliver it door to door.
  • Contact other animal rescue organizations in the area.

You can reduce the likelihood of your pet becoming lost by:

  • Making sure your pet wears a collar and an identification tag even if he or she lives indoors.
  • Since collars and identification tags can be lost, the easiest way to make sure your pet can be identified quickly and easily is with microchipping. Microchipping can provide permanent identification that cannot fall off, be removed, or become impossible to read. Contact your local veterinarian clinics for this valuable lifesaving tool.
